Understanding Mahrashtra B.Ed CET Percentile and Cutoffs

The first thing you need to understand is the significance that this score range holds along with subtle differences between percentile and cutoffs and how it can benefit you in MAH B.Ed CET:

  • Your percentile is a reflection of your performance in the exam. In this case, an 85 to 90 percentile proves that you have performed better than 85% to 90% of the candidates who appeared for the exam.

  • While some colleges have cutoffs that often exceed 90 percentile, many private ones fall in the range of 85 to 90 percentile for those belonging to general category.

  • Unlike raw marks, percentile shows relative performance, which is useful because year-to-year difficulty can change.

Based on previous exam cutoffs and current participation patterns, lots of private colleges accept scores in this percentile range during later CAP counselling rounds.

Best Private Colleges to Target at 85–90 Percentile in MAH B.Ed CET 2026

Navigating through a huge list of colleges along with the tedious admission process can feel quite overwhelming. That is why here is a list of the private B.Ed colleges in Maharashtra that are known for enrolling candidates with a score lying between 85 to 90 percentile in MAH B.Ed CET.

Private College Name Approx. Annual Fees 2024 Cutoff Marks 2025 Cutoff Marks 2026 Predicted Percentile Range
St. Teresa’s Institute of Education, Mumbai INR 1,000 – 25,000 69 – 75 Marks 70 – 76 Marks 86 – 91
K. J. Somaiya College of Education, Mumbai INR 1,70,000 – 1,82,000 75 – 80 Marks 78 – 81 Marks 89 – 93
Gokhale Education Society's College, Mumbai INR 24,000 – 26,000 73 – 77 Marks 75 – 78 Marks 87 – 90
Adhyapak Mahavidyalaya (Aranyeshwar), Pune INR 31,000 – 35,000 72 – 76 Marks 74 – 79 Marks 86 – 90
Dr. DY Patil College of Education, Pimpri INR 38,000 – 42,000 70 – 75 Marks 72 – 78 Marks 85 – 89
MES (Maharashtra Education Society), Pune INR 35,000 – 40,000 71 – 76 Marks 73 – 77 Marks 86 – 90
Radhika Adhyapak Mahavidyalaya, Nagpur INR 17,000 – 20,000 68 – 73 Marks 70 – 75 Marks 84 – 88

Maharashtra B.Ed CET Cutoff Trends and Selection Strategy

Admission cutoffs for B.Ed colleges in Maharashtra change each year, but there are some helpful patterns:

  • Colleges with higher reputation and location demand, like parts of Mumbai or Pune, often have MAH B.Ed CET 2026 cutoff near the upper end of this range, that is, 88 to 90+ percentile as seen in past CAP rounds.

  • Slightly less competitive private colleges tend to accept students from the mid-80s percentile in later CAP rounds.

  • Opening and closing marks also depend on how students ranked in each round choose to fill preferences, and how many seats are left. CGPA vs. percentile can also affect this.

For example, data from Savitribai Phule Pune University shows closing marks around 55 to 90 percentile in some education colleges, indicating that mid-range percentiles often have a chance in later counselling rounds if seats remain.

So, with 85 to 90 percentile, you should aim to fill preferences broadly, including a few aspirational picks and several “sure-shot” picks based on past cut-offs.

FAQs

Should I only apply to colleges where my percentile exactly matches the cutoff?

No. You should include a mix of slightly higher and safer options in your preference list, as cutoffs may drop in later CAP rounds.

Do cutoffs remain the same every year for private colleges?

No. Cutoffs change every year based on factors like exam difficulty, number of candidates, seat availability, and preference filling trends.

Are these private colleges approved and reliable?

Yes. The colleges mentioned participate in MAH B.Ed CET CAP counselling and are affiliated with recognized universities and approved by regulatory bodies.

Can I get a B.Ed seat through CAP counselling with 85 percentile?

Yes. Many private colleges participating in CAP counselling accept candidates in the 85–90 percentile range, depending on seat availability and round-wise cutoffs.

Is 85–90 percentile a good score in MAH B.Ed CET?

Yes. An 85–90 percentile score is considered decent and gives you access to many private B.Ed colleges, especially during later CAP counselling rounds.

Yes, Panjab University (PU) does offer B.A. + B.Ed under the Integrated Teacher Education Programme (ITEP). The university provides a 4-year integrated B.A.B.Ed course through its Institute of Educational Technology & Vocational Education. This programme is available in different stages, such as Preparatory, Middle, and Secondary stages, and admission is done through the NCET (National Common Entrance Test).
